Wardy, there are no zirks on any of the control arms and don't really see why grease would be necessary other than to solve noise issue like mine. The bushings flex and shouldn't really move. The rubber in the center is all that SHOULD move. Mine is an exception in the noise dept.

All but the right top control arm is perfectly quiet. Like I said, I can even squirt wd-40 on the bushings on the top control arm and the noise will go away for 100 miles or so but come back overnight. So, I'm absolutly sure its one of the bushings moving, spinning, twisting...sh%#, I just can't figure it out.

ANY ONE KNOW OF A COMPANY PRODUCING UPPER CONTROL BUSHINGS FOR A SUPERFORMANCE PLEASE LET ME KNOW. Tom

As I said earlier, I took mine completely apart and regreased with some redline synthetic bearing grease and put it back together. The offending bushing/sleeve were jammed tight when I got to it. I took my dremel and smoothed it out and everything went together like butter. We jumped in the car and drove it about 50 miles and the noise was starting to come back.

I ordered Energy Suspensions bushings and they look like they will fit a CSX. Yesterday I took the car out for a spin before I start put it up on jack stands for a while and there was NO noise...........

So its now back on the drive and enjoy program.

My advice is find a good grease or anti-sieze and take it apart. You just might find the sleeve jammed in the bushing and it just needs some TLC
